One of the key trends in this field is the increasing reliance on big data and machine learning algorithms. These technologies allow educators to analyze vast amounts of data to identify patterns and make informed decisions. For instance, predictive analytics can help in identifying students who might struggle with certain topics and provide them with targeted support before it becomes a significant issue.

Innovations in Educational Technology

Educational technology (EdTech) is playing a crucial role in the advancement of mathematical target setting. Platforms like virtual classrooms, interactive whiteboards, and educational apps are not just tools for teaching; they are powerful instruments for setting and achieving targets. These technologies offer real-time feedback, personalized learning paths, and collaborative tools that make the learning process more engaging and effective.

For example, adaptive learning systems can adjust the difficulty of tasks based on a student's performance, ensuring that they are always challenged but not overwhelmed. This not only helps in setting appropriate targets but also in continuously monitoring progress and making necessary adjustments.
